Endurance Manager Messages
Messages Indicating Fatal Errors
The following messages indicate fatal errors that cause the Endurance Manager to terminate
automatically. These messages display in a pop-up window. When one of these messages
displays on your terminal, click OK to acknowledge the message and dismiss the window. The
Endurance Manager terminates immediately.
Note: If you are unable to restore the Endurance Manager, contact your service provider.
